Virginia Wage Payment Standards

To legally pay wages through mobile transfer platforms, the transfer must meet the following criteria:

  • Face Value: Workers must convert payments to cash without transaction fees.
  • Paystubs: Employers must provide itemized statements detailing hours, rates, and deductions.
